A05 Notice of Hearing Corpus Christi Texas Notice of Hearing serves as an official document used in legal proceedings to inform parties involved about scheduled hearings or court appearances within the jurisdiction of Corpus Christi, Texas. These notices play a crucial role in ensuring transparency, fairness, and adherence to due process in the legal system. The Corpus Christi Texas Notice of Hearing may be associated with various types of legal matters, including but not limited to: 1. Civil Cases: In civil litigation, a Notice of Hearing imparts information regarding court dates and deadlines for hearings relating to disputes such as contract breach, personal injury, property disputes, or family law matters like divorce, child custody, or spousal support. 2. Criminal Cases: In criminal court proceedings, the accused receives a Notice of Hearing, notifying them about hearings, such as arraignment, pre-trial, trial, or sentencing. These notices ensure that the defendant is aware of upcoming court actions and can properly prepare their defense. 3. Probate Cases: In matters of estate planning and probate, a Notice of Hearing may be issued to notify interested parties about court hearings for matters like will validation, appointment of an executor, distribution of assets, or guardianship hearings for minors or incapacitated individuals. 4. Administrative Hearings: Government agencies or regulatory bodies may issue a Notice of Hearing to inform individuals or organizations about scheduled hearings concerning administrative matters, including licensing disputes, zoning issues, permits, or violations. Regardless of the specific type of Corpus Christi Texas Notice of Hearing, they typically contain essential information such as the names of the parties involved, the date, time, and location of the hearing, the purpose of the hearing, and any documents or evidence that must be submitted or presented during the proceeding. It is crucial for recipients to carefully review and respond to these notices to ensure compliance with legal requirements and protect their rights and interests.
